    7. Customer Content, Outputs and Data

    7.1 Ownership

    The Customer retains all right, title, and interest in and to Customer Content. The Customer retains all right, title, and interest in and to Outputs, subject to NuMind's ownership of the Services, the underlying AI models, and related technology as described in Section 10.

    7.2 Limited License to NuMind

    The Customer grants NuMind a limited, non-exclusive, royalty-free, worldwide license to access, host, copy, and process Customer Content solely to the extent strictly necessary and for the sole purpose of providing the Services to the Customer under the Agreement. This license does not extend beyond what is strictly necessary to perform the Services and terminates automatically upon deletion of Customer Content pursuant to Section 7.3.

    7.3 Data Deletion

    7.3.1 NuMind shall automatically delete all Customer Content and Outputs from its active production systems within a maximum of fourteen (14) days following the relevant API call.

    7.3.2 Residual copies may remain in encrypted database backup or history systems for a maximum of thirty (30) days. Such copies are not used for ordinary processing and are deleted through the ordinary backup rotation process.

    7.3.3 NuMind provides the Customer with a dedicated API endpoint enabling the Customer to request the deletion of Customer Content and Outputs at any time. Following a valid deletion request, NuMind shall delete the relevant Customer Content and Outputs from its active production systems without undue delay. Residual copies may remain until the expiry of the backup retention period described in Section 7.3.2.

    7.3.4 NuMind shall not retain, aggregate or store Customer Content or Outputs except as necessary to provide and secure the Services, comply with applicable law, and maintain the limited backup copies described in Section 7.3.2.

    7.4 No Training

    NuMind shall not use Customer Content, Outputs, or any data submitted by the Customer through the Services for any of the following purposes:

    (a) training, fine-tuning, benchmarking or improving NuMind's AI models;

    (b) developing, improving, or commercializing new or existing products or services;

    (c) any other purpose beyond the performance of the Services for the Customer under the Agreement.

    7.5 Customer Responsibility for Customer Content

    The Customer is solely responsible for the accuracy, completeness, lawfulness, quality, and suitability of Customer Content. NuMind shall not be liable for any inaccuracies, defects, or unlawful content in Customer Content, or for any consequences arising from the use of Customer Content that does not comply with applicable law.

    7.6 AI Outputs and Limitations

    7.6.1 The Customer acknowledges that Outputs generated by the Services may be incomplete, inaccurate, inconsistent, or otherwise unsuitable for certain purposes. NuMind does not warrant that Outputs will be accurate, complete, error-free, or fit for any particular purpose.

    7.6.2 The Customer acknowledges and agrees that: (i) artificial intelligence systems, by their nature, may produce errors, omissions, inaccuracies, hallucinations, or unexpected results; (ii) the accuracy, completeness, and reliability of Outputs depend on various factors including the quality of Customer Content, document type and format, extraction schema complexity, and the inherent probabilistic nature of AI models; and (iii) Outputs are provided for support purposes only and do not constitute advice, recommendations, guarantees, or professional opinions of any kind.

    7.6.3 The Customer is solely responsible for reviewing and validating all Outputs before relying on them for any purpose, including any decision, action, filing, communication, or any decision producing legal effects concerning a natural person.

    7.7 Regulatory Use

    The Customer is responsible for determining whether its specific use of the Services or Outputs is subject to AI-specific, sector-specific, or other legal or regulatory requirements, and for implementing all required human oversight measures, controls, risk management procedures, recordkeeping obligations, and compliance safeguards applicable to its specific use case.

    15. Artificial Intelligence

    The following provisions apply to the extent that the AI Act is applicable to either party pursuant to Article 2 of the AI Act:

    15.1 Qualification

    NuMind is the provider of the Services within the meaning of Regulation (EU) 2024/1689 (the “AI Act”). The Customer is the deployer of the Services within the meaning of the AI Act when using the Services for its own purposes or those of its clients.

    15.2 Intended Purpose

    The intended purpose of the Services is AI-powered structured data extraction from documents, as described in the Documentation. The Customer shall not use the Services for any purpose materially different from the intended purpose without NuMind's prior written consent. Any material change in intended use may alter the risk classification of the Services and the applicable regulatory obligations of each party.

    15.3 Risk Classification

    NuMind shall inform the Customer in writing of the risk classification of the Services under the AI Act (including whether the Services constitute a high-risk AI system) as reasonably determined by NuMind. NuMind shall notify the Customer without undue delay if the risk classification changes following a material update to the Services, the Documentation, or applicable law.

    15.4 NuMind Provider Obligations

    As provider of the Services, NuMind is responsible for: (i) establishing and maintaining the quality management system required under Article 17 of the AI Act (if applicable); (ii) ensuring the conformity assessment required under Article 43 of the AI Act (if applicable); (iii) registering the Services in the EU AI database under Article 71 of the AI Act (if applicable); (iv) providing the Customer with adequate instructions for use, including information on the capabilities and limitations of the Services, performance metrics, and recommended human oversight measures; (v) establishing and maintaining a post-market monitoring system in accordance with Article 72 of the AI Act (if applicable), taking into account information provided by the Customer pursuant to Section 15.5(viii); (vi) notifying the relevant market surveillance authority of any serious incident in accordance with Article 73 of the AI Act (if applicable); and (vii) retaining the technical documentation for the Services for the period required under Article 18 of the AI Act (if applicable).

    15.5 Customer Deployer Obligations

    As deployer of the Services, the Customer is responsible for: (i) using the Services in accordance with the instructions for use provided by NuMind; (ii) implementing appropriate technical and organizational measures to ensure human oversight of Outputs; (iii) monitoring the operation of the Services and suspending use if a risk to safety or fundamental rights is identified; (iv) maintaining logs under the Customer's control for the minimum period required by applicable law, and in any event not less than six (6) months; (v) ensuring a sufficient level of AI literacy among Authorized Users and other persons dealing with the operation of the Services on the Customer's behalf; (vi) where required by the AI Act, informing natural persons that they are subject to the use of an AI system; (vii) where required by the AI Act, informing workers' representatives before deploying the Services in a context affecting working conditions; and (viii) promptly informing NuMind of any serious incident or malfunction identified during use of the Services, to the extent reasonably necessary to enable NuMind to fulfill its post-market monitoring obligations.

    15.6 Provider Requalification

    If the Customer: (i) places the Services on the market or puts them into service under its own name or trademark; (ii) makes a substantial modification to the Services; or (iii) changes the intended purpose of the Services such that they become a high-risk AI system, the Customer shall be deemed the provider of the resulting AI system under Article 25 of the AI Act and shall assume all corresponding regulatory obligations. Such actions shall also constitute a material breach of the Agreement entitling NuMind to terminate the Agreement in accordance with Section 16.2.

    15.7 Fundamental Rights Impact Assessment

    Where the Customer is required to conduct a fundamental rights impact assessment pursuant to Article 27 of the AI Act, NuMind shall, upon reasonable written request, provide the Customer with information necessary to conduct such assessment, to the extent such information is in NuMind's possession and not already available in the Documentation. The Customer shall treat such information as Confidential Information. The Customer remains solely responsible for the performance, methodology, and conclusions of such assessment.

    15.8 Regulatory Updates

    Each party shall promptly notify the other of any changes in applicable law, including the AI Act, that materially affect the parties' respective obligations with respect to the Services. The parties shall cooperate in good faith to update the Agreement as necessary to reflect such changes.
